NCLH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2022 in Review

539 of the 6,340 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Norwegian Cruise Line (NCLH) for Q1 2022, worth a combined $5.06B — up 6.2% from $4.76B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 102 funds closed out of NCLH and 95 opened new positions — a net loss of 7 holders — while 124 trimmed existing stakes and 208 added.

The largest buyer was Vanguard Group, adding an estimated $113M. The largest seller was Citadel Advisors, cutting an estimated $50.1M.
